24314183595013875262618110670427827719226
Even
24314183595013875262618110670427827719226 is even
Previous even number is 24314183595013875262618110670427827719224
Next even number is 24314183595013875262618110670427827719228
Cubed
14374047481523997402536326463706529361149700241358935717782108884029061049851991944872321678606790234097278386872296475176
Squared
591179523892041855390451358948534202263958574919226985030957746040178121090039076
Binary
100011101110011111101010110110100000111100011110111000111101000011111011110100000010101010010001110010010110011111101111100110000111010